Breakfast Together

Starting the day with a nutritious breakfast together is an excellent way to set a positive tone for the day. This ritual encourages family members to slow down, enjoy each other’s company, and share stories about their plans and goals for the day. You can make breakfast more engaging by creating a playlist of favorite songs, having a "breakfast of the week" theme, or simply enjoying a quiet moment together before the hustle and bustle of the day begins.

Dinner Time

Dinner time is an essential family ritual that can bring everyone together, even on the busiest of days. Make an effort to gather around the dinner table, turn off electronic devices, and engage in conversations about each other’s day. You can also make dinner more enjoyable by having a "no TV" rule, cooking together, or trying out new recipes.

Bedtime Routine

A bedtime routine can be a soothing and calming experience for both children and adults. Develop a consistent bedtime ritual that involves activities like reading a book, singing a lullaby, or having a relaxing bath. This ritual can help create a sense of security and trust among family members, making it easier for everyone to wind down and get a good night’s sleep.

Family Game Night

A family game night can be a fun and interactive way to bond over board games, card games, or video games. This ritual encourages teamwork, healthy competition, and laughter, all of which are essential for building strong family relationships. You can make game night more engaging by creating a tournament, having a "game of the month" theme, or simply enjoying each other’s company.

Annual Traditions

Annual traditions like birthday celebrations, holiday gatherings, and family vacations can create lifelong memories and strengthen family bonds. These rituals allow family members to come together, reflect on the past year, and look forward to the future. Make an effort to create new traditions and continue old ones to keep the sense of excitement and anticipation alive.

Outdoor Activities

Engaging in outdoor activities like hiking, camping, or simply spending time in nature can be an excellent way to bond as a family. These activities encourage teamwork, exploration, and a sense of adventure, all of which are essential for building strong family relationships. Make outdoor activities more enjoyable by creating a "bucket list" of things to do, having a "nature scavenger hunt," or simply enjoying each other’s company in the great outdoors.

Gratitude Practice

Practicing gratitude as a family can have a profound impact on individual well-being and family relationships. Develop a daily or weekly ritual that involves sharing things you’re grateful for, writing in a gratitude journal, or simply reflecting on the good things in life. This ritual can foster a sense of appreciation, empathy, and love among family members.

FAQs

Q: How do I start a new family ritual?
A: Start small and begin with a ritual that resonates with your family’s interests and values. Make sure to communicate with all family members and get their input on the ritual.

Q: What if we’re too busy for family rituals?
A: Even small moments count! Try to incorporate rituals into your daily routine, like sharing a meal or having a 10-minute conversation before bed.

Q: How do I make family rituals more engaging?
A: Get creative and involve family members in the planning process. Make sure to mix things up and try new activities to keep the ritual fresh and exciting.

Q: What if we’re a blended family or have step-siblings?
A: Family rituals can be especially beneficial for blended families or families with step-siblings. Make an effort to include all family members and create rituals that are inclusive and fun for everyone.
